US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"vast array of experiences"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it to describe a wide variety of different experiences someone has had, often in contexts related to personal growth, travel, or professional backgrounds. Example: "Her resume highlights a vast array of experiences, from working in international relations to volunteering in local communities."

FAQs

How can I use "vast array of experiences" in a sentence?

You can use "vast array of experiences" to describe someone's background, skills, or qualifications. For example, "Her "vast array of experiences" in marketing made her the perfect candidate for the job."

What can I say instead of "vast array of experiences"?

You can use alternatives like "wide range of experiences", "diverse set of experiences", or "broad spectrum of experiences" depending on the specific context.

Which is correct, "vast array of experiences" or "vast amount of experiences"?

"Vast array of experiences" is the correct and more common phrasing. "Amount" is typically used for uncountable nouns, while "array" implies a structured collection of diverse elements.

What's the difference between "vast array of experiences" and "significant experience"?

"Vast array of experiences" suggests a variety of different experiences, whereas "significant experience" implies a notable amount of time or depth spent in a particular area. They emphasize different qualities of someone's background.
